From: Host genetic background influences diverse neurological responses to viral infection in mice

The varied responses to TMEV infection for mice from different CC strains and sexes are reflected by the percentage of weight lost/gained. (a) Shows weight changes in the different strains over the course of the experiment, while (b) shows percent weight changes based on the starting (day 0) weights of the mice. Group B percent weight change at 5 dpi, in relation to TMEV RQ levels, was used to evaluate differences in response to TMEV: in (c), the left y-axis displays the percent weight change at 5 dpi, relative to baseline (pre-infection); the right y-axis shows TMEV RQ levels at 7 dpi. Box plots show data quartiles and median; whiskers represent extreme data outcomes. Dots show corresponding levels of TMEV transcript (RQ values). A higher infection level (shown here as TMEV expression RQ) did not correlate with greater % weight change for CC041, which also showed gender-specific responses.
